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Free Cash Flow is an important financial metric because it represents the actual amount of cash at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-FC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Rockwell Medical Business Description

Other Exchanges RMTI:USA
Address 30142 South Wixom Road, Wixom, MI, USA, 48393
Rockwell Medical Inc is a healthcare company that develops, manufactures, commercializes, and distributes a portfolio of hemodialysis products for dialysis providers. It is a supplier of liquid bicarbonate concentrates, acid, and dry bicarbonate concentrates for dialysis patients in the United States. The company's products include CitraPure citric acid concentrate, RenalPure liquid acid concentrate, and SteriLyte bicarbonate concentrate, among others. The company delivers the majority of its hemodialysis concentrates products and mixers to dialysis clinics throughout the United States and internationally, utilizing its own delivery trucks and third-party carriers.
